President Rodrigo Duterte said that Senator Bong Go is not controlling him.
The remarks were made after retired military general and presidential aspirant Antonio Parlade made the claims when he filed his candidacy for president.
Parlade said that Go is part of the country’s “problems” and that he is controlling the president’s decisions.

“Kailangan ko is Bong actually, hindi sa lahat, because Bong is the chairperson sa Senate committee on health and demography,” Duterte said.
“Health kaniya eh so mabuti lang siya nandito but he does not control anybody,” he added.
Duterte added that Go is always with his side to fulfill his duties.
“Para may matanungan tayo kaagad,” he said.

“I cannot align with Senator Bong Go. Kasama siya sa problema ng bayan natin. I will not explain. Ask the AFP why,” Parlade said on Monday.
Parlade however clarified that he has no rift with the senator.
“Wala akong rift kay Sen. Bong Go. I don’t align with how he controls things, including controlling the decisions of President Duterte,” he said. (TDT)
